Are we religious or not?, what is certain is that history, the culture and life of the peoples is strongly marked by religion. In the case of Valencia, our shared history as a society is inseparable from devotion to the geperudeta, icon of small town, of the unfortunate, of the sick, the poor, the destitute, definitely, of the helpless. With this exhibition cycle the MuVIM aims to review and reconstruct the history of Our Lady of the Despairs throughout the, practically, six centuries of worship in our city. If we combine the great historical and aesthetic value of the pieces with the sentimental value they have for many Valencians, we are sure that more than one tear will fall. GLORIA POZUELO
